Special Education SOAR Program Teacher

Woburn HighSchool

School Year


This position will cover grades 912 in the program developed for students with reduced cognitive and academic abilities. The Special Education SOAR Program Teacher reports directly to the Director of Student Services Special Education Coordinator and Principal of the Woburn High School.

Responsibilities:

  • Create a welcoming inclusive culturally responsive classroom environment that is conducive to students learning and their ability to comfortably share their authentic selves.
  • Support students with lower cognitive functioning providing individual and small group instruction to students in both the Special Education and the General Education settings as appropriate.
  • Design and implement modifications to school curricula and differentiate instruction in both the Special Education and the General Education setting including working with general education teachers as needed to develop and ensure appropriate access to inclusion opportunities for SOAR students.
  • Develop and implement positive behavior support programs as needed consulting with district staff as needed.
  • Evaluate student abilities and progress through a variety of formal and informal assessments including to determine special education eligibility; monitor student progress and adjust instruction accordingly.
  • Run/chair annual review and IEP progress meetings; participate in evaluation and eligibility meetings as appropriate.
  • In accordance with required timelines write IEPs and progress notes using data collection across the academic year.
  • Plan and prepare MCAS Alternative Assessments as needed.
  • Participate in ongoing professional development activities.
  • Oversee paraprofessional staff in supporting students and in data collection.
  • Participate in collaborative consultation with special education teams including related service providers SOAR staff and Administrators.
  • Maintain accurate complete and correct student records as required by law and district policies.
  • Maintain and build relationships and communication pathways with parents and other community liaisons.
  • Abide by state statutes school committee policies regulations and WPS Employee Handbook.
  • Attend all required meetings and perform duties as assigned by the Special Education Director Special Education Coordinator and Building Administrator(s).
  • All other duties as required by the Principal or WPS Administration.

Qualifications & Skill Set:

  • Bachelors degree or higher from an accredited college or university required; Masters degree preferred
  • Required Licensure: Current Massachusettss DESE Certification in Moderate Special Needs for corresponding grade levels (K8
  • Experience working in a diverse educational setting including the ability to work successfully with students colleagues and families from diverse ethnic cultural and socioeconomic backgrounds.
  • Competence with technology tools and platforms including Google applications
